Bug description:
  kubuntu-devel-release-upgrade fails with the "Could not calculate the
  upgrade" message dialog, referring to an unresolvale problem while
  calculating the upgrade.

  A manual apt-get dist-upgrade on the terminal suggests that the
  following conflict might be the reason perhaps?

  Calculating upgrade... Failed
  The following packages have unmet dependencies:
   tk : Breaks: tk8.5 (< 8.5.14-3) but 8.5.11-2ubuntu4 is to be installed
  E: Error, pkgProblemResolver::Resolve generated breaks, this may be caused by held packages.

  That said, aptitude seems to be able to determine an upgrade path.
